使用ajax发送分组的json数据

时间:2012-09-19 12:37:53

标签: json extjs

我正在使用extJS 4.0版生成一个条目表单。在该表单上有一个保存按钮,通过ajax将所有fielddata发送到php。作为数据本身的传输协议,我正在使用json。

由于我需要制作一个动态(通用)例程来处理这些数据(因为那个表单不是该项目中唯一的表单),我需要以某种方式对json数据进行分组。我的要求之一就是我需要“fieldnames”原样(因为我使用我传输给我的字段名来访问自动保存例程中数据库中的相应颜色)。

我的问题是,有什么办法以某种方式对通过json传输的数据进行分组(因此extJS对它进行分组)。 作为简化示例:

在entryform上我保存了2个表(1. Person 2. bankaccount)的数据,其中包含以下字段: -名字 -姓 为了人 和 -帐号 - 银行号码 为bankaccount (相应的商店)

有没有办法让extJS按顺序对这些数据进行分组,从而生成这样的东西?

{"person":[{"firstname": "Mark", "lastname":"Smith"}],"bankaccount":[{"account number":123112,"bank number":1A22A1}]}

目前我得到的是这样的东西:

{"firstname": "Mark", "lastname":"Smith","account number":123112,"bank number":1A22A1}

个人和银行账户都在不同的商店。

TNX。

0 个答案:

没有答案